Transaction 505757df436d3faab98b7515be67ef534182d827d49a36f3c096018c22c89f84

1 Input
2 Outputs
  • 505757df436d3faab98b7515be67ef534182d827d49a36f3c096018c22c89f84:0
  • value  199988158
    address  16B8D8hYTbW5xdyM1kKKyKguad5YjL6zjR
  • 505757df436d3faab98b7515be67ef534182d827d49a36f3c096018c22c89f84:1
  • value  300000000
    address  1MFzQwd32yCr2XQZQyThgs54wboCmS6UJs